首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

php管理系统 网站模版

基础概念

PHP(Hypertext Preprocessor)是一种通用开源脚本语言,主要用于服务器端开发。PHP管理系统通常指的是使用PHP语言编写的用于管理网站内容和数据的系统。网站模板则是预先设计好的网页布局和样式,可以快速应用于网站开发中,以提高开发效率和保持网站的统一风格。

相关优势

  1. 易于学习:PHP语法简单,易于学习和上手。
  2. 跨平台:PHP可以在多种操作系统上运行,如Windows、Linux、Mac OS等。
  3. 丰富的库和框架:PHP有大量的开源库和框架,如Laravel、Symfony等,可以快速开发复杂的应用。
  4. 广泛的应用:PHP被广泛应用于Web开发,特别是在内容管理系统(CMS)中。
  5. 低成本:PHP是开源的,开发和维护成本相对较低。

类型

  1. 内容管理系统(CMS):如WordPress、Drupal等,用于管理网站内容。
  2. 企业资源规划(ERP)系统:用于企业管理资源和流程。
  3. 电子商务系统:如Magento、WooCommerce等,用于在线销售。
  4. 客户关系管理系统(CRM):用于管理客户信息和交互。

应用场景

  1. 企业网站:用于展示企业信息、产品和服务。
  2. 电子商务平台:用于在线购物和交易。
  3. 社交媒体:用于用户交流和分享信息。
  4. 教育平台:用于在线教育和学习资源的发布。

常见问题及解决方法

问题1:PHP网站模板加载缓慢

原因

  • 网络问题,服务器响应慢。
  • 模板文件过大,加载时间长。
  • 服务器配置低,处理能力不足。

解决方法

  • 检查网络连接,确保服务器响应正常。
  • 优化模板文件,减少不必要的代码和资源。
  • 升级服务器配置,提高处理能力。

问题2:PHP网站模板不兼容某些浏览器

原因

  • 浏览器版本差异,导致CSS或JavaScript不兼容。
  • 模板使用了某些浏览器不支持的特性。

解决方法

  • 使用浏览器兼容性测试工具,如BrowserStack,检查并修复兼容性问题。
  • 使用CSS前缀和polyfill,确保兼容性。

问题3:PHP网站模板安全性问题

原因

  • 模板中存在SQL注入、XSS攻击等漏洞。
  • 用户输入未进行有效过滤和验证。

解决方法

  • 使用预处理语句(如PDO)防止SQL注入。
  • 对用户输入进行过滤和验证,防止XSS攻击。
  • 定期更新模板和依赖库,修复已知安全漏洞。

示例代码

以下是一个简单的PHP网站模板示例:

代码语言:txt
复制
<!DOCTYPE html>
<html lang="en">
<head>
    <meta charset="UTF-8">
    <title>PHP Website Template</title>
    <style>
        body {
            font-family: Arial, sans-serif;
        }
        .container {
            width: 80%;
            margin: 0 auto;
        }
        .header {
            background-color: #f1f1f1;
            padding: 20px;
            text-align: center;
        }
        .content {
            padding: 20px;
        }
    </style>
</head>
<body>
    <div class="container">
        <div class="header">
            <h1>Welcome to Our Website</h1>
        </div>
        <div class="content">
            <?php
                echo "<p>This is a PHP website template.</p>";
            ?>
        </div>
    </div>
</body>
</html>

参考链接

希望这些信息对你有所帮助!如果有更多具体问题,欢迎继续提问。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• 基于php开发的外卖点餐网站-外卖点餐管理系统

    介绍一个基于php的外卖订餐网站,包括前端和后台。...需要配置数据库连接信息(主机、用户名、密码),系统常量,debug模式等data.sql 位于data目录中,是数据库备份文件,需要提前导入到mysql中sendCode.php 短信接口,需要用到appkey...技术架构:后台PHP+Mysql 前台jQuery、html、CSS、Bootstrap网站结构:首页place.html 菜品展示页shop.html个人中心:我的地址;余额;代金券;订单;我的积分;...网站目录account 个人中心(我的地址、余额、订单、积分、设置等)admin 商家后台系统(完整的后台系统)ajax 各种前台请求接口configs 各种配置文件core 各种核心函数data 数据库...sql文件images 网站图片资源lib 各种常用函数库scripts 各种js文件style 各种css文件界面预览

    35200

    推荐 2 个 Vue3 的中后台管理系统模版

    今天给大家推荐俩个开源免费的中后台管理系统模版~ vue-pure-admin vue-pure-admin 是一款开源免费且开箱即用的中后台管理系统模版。...vue-pure-admin Soybean Admin Soybean Admin 是一个基于 Vue3、Vite3、TypeScript、NaiveUI、Pinia 和 UnoCSS 的清新优雅的中后台模版...,它使用了最新流行的前端技术栈,内置丰富的主题配置,有着极高的代码规范,基于文件的路由系统以及基于 Mock 的动态权限路由,开箱即用的中后台前端解决方案,也可用于学习参考。...特性 最新流行技术栈:使用 Vue3/Vite 等前端前沿技术开发, 使用高效率的 npm 包管理器 pnpm TypeScript: 应用程序级 JavaScript 的语言 主题:丰富可配置的主题、...暗黑模式,基于原子 css 框架 - UnoCss 的动态主题颜色 代码规范:丰富的规范插件及极高的代码规范 文件路由系统:基于文件的路由系统,根据页面文件自动生成路由声明、路由导入和路由模块 权限路由

    2.6K40

    企业网站建设用哪种cms网站管理系统好?

    现在要建立一个企业网站,使用cms网站管理系统是最好的方法,可以仿站,可以使用现成的模板,也可以定制模板,虽然前端模板是大头,但是网站后台的好坏我们也需要讲究一下,cms网站管理系统很多,但是主流的,成熟的网站系统也不是很多...大多数企业建站首先看网站模板是否符合需求、实际上看网站管理系统,不能只看模板,因为模板都是可以改的,而后台才是衡量一个系统好坏的标准,安全,速度,灵活,易用,很多企业在淘宝花很低价格买了一套非常漂亮的模板...一、安全性 上面介绍的几种系统中,织梦安全性最差,织梦被黑的频率始终高于其他几种系统、这些都是因为织梦团队解散导致的,网上有很多修补教程,上面几种系统中,pageadmin和帝国cms系统相对比较稳定,...二、数据更新快 企业公司性质的网站在运营时随着时间增加,后期增加的数据越来越大,后台数据更新会变慢,其中织梦系统是最慢的了,当数据达到数万级别是,几乎每一次更新数据都要等上几分钟,其余三种则差不多,不过后台的数据表最好的多建几个独立的数据表...三、便于维护 虽然上面的几种系统功能都很不错,但维护也是有差别的,有些系统更新补丁的频率比较高,但维护起来不一定方便,有时候一更新网站,就还原到默认了,自己网站如果没备份的话一切数据都没了,其中织梦和pageadmin

    5K00

    cms开源网站管理系统_javaweb开源商城

    1,老牌内容管理系统SiteServer CMS 推荐指数:5 SiteServer CMS 是.NET平台的CMS系统,也是一款拥有十年历史与广泛知名度的CMS系统,2017年5月初迈出了自成立以来的最具跨越性的一步...2,内容管理系统 DTCMS 推荐指数:4 启航内容管理系统(DTcms)是国内ASP.NET开源界少见的优秀开源网站管理系统,基于 ASP.NET(C#)+ MSSQL(ACCESS) 的技术开发,开放源代码...4,国外的.NET开源CMS管理系统Kaliko 推荐指数:4 Kaliko–国外的基于ASP.NET(C#)的免费开源CMS管理系统。...8,老外开源的Kentico CMS 推荐指数:3 Kentico CMS 是一个企业级 Web 内容管理系统和客户体验管理系统,它提供了一整套的功能,内置多国语言支持,用于在内部或云中基于Microsoft...它支持移动网站、SEO、文档管理、在线营销工具、多语言网站和多站点管理,提供了70个模块、500个可配置的Web部件和源代码。目前在90多个国家/地区中超过18,000个网站使用。

    3.6K30

    C++内存管理(2)+模版初阶

    编译器也会帮助我们释放掉; (2)但是这个并不是意味着我们可以不用进行内存的手动的释放,对于一些服务器,以及一些经常使用的app,不进行内存的释放危害是非常大的; (3)内存泄漏对于大型服务器以及一些操作系统而言...3.模版初阶 (1)模版的引入 上面是我们想要实现不同的数据类型的变量数值交换,但是我们必须要写多个函数,一种数据类型匹配一个对应的函数,这样做的话就会显得非常的冗余,我们想要一个东西,可以让不同的数据类型套进去都可以使用...,这个东西就是模版; (2)函数模版 根据上面的交换函数,我们可以使用模版: template这个是固定的,我们的尖括号里面的class是可以写typename的,也就是这两种都是可以的,而且后面的那个...,比一起就是利用我们提供的这个模版写出其他的数据类型交换的函数; 编译器根据我们提供的模版进行实例化的操作。...(3)类模版 我们使用栈这个数据结构来介绍一下类模版 在这个栈里面,我们写了一个析构函数和一个构造函数,我们还写了一个push函数用来插入数据 为什么一定要有类模版,因为他可以解决一类问题,哪类问题呢?

    5300

    使用PageAdmin网站内容管理系统做网站的好处

    据统计,在国内所有企业和政府网站中,超过20%的网站使用PageAdmin建站系统创建,或采用PageAdmin作为后台管理系统,pageadmin作为国内一款非常知名的网站内容管理系统,有很多优点,下面一一说明...1、PageAdmin可以免费下载 PageAdmin是可以免费下载使用的,您只需要一个域名和一个虚拟主机(或服务器)就可以开始制作网站,甚至可以下载到自己电脑上,通过安装运行环境来安装系统。...2、丰富的网站模板 PageAdmin提供海量的网站模板,你可以根据自己行业需求选择,节约网站界面和风格的的设计和制作时间,当然如果你是前端开发人员,你也可以只用pageadmin作为后台系统,前台可以用自己自己制作的模板...4、持续更新 PageAdmin系统发布超过10年,一直都在不断的创新和改进,以便给用户提供最好、最新的技术体验。...5、安全无忧 在黑色链非常猖獗的今天,对网站安全要求非常高,否则你无法保证你网站哪天沦为黑链的平台,PageAdmin的系统可以通过国家安全三级等保,这也是很多政府网站采用pageadmin的原因之一。

    1.9K20

    java基于ssm的图书管理系统图书借阅管理网站图书管理网站源码

    简介 本项目是图书借阅管理系统,主要实现了对图书的管理和借阅。 演示视频 https://www.bilibili.com/video/BV14p4y1H7GQ/?...share_source=copy_web&vd_source=ed0f04fbb713154db5cc611225d92156 技术 ssm+jquery+ajax+mysql 角色 管理员+学生 功能...管理员: 分类管理,图书管理,借书,归换的业务逻辑,查询图书借阅信息以及归还情况等,以及给学生分配账号,方便学生查看图书信息和借阅信息。...分类管理:添加、编辑、删除、分页、根据名称查询; 图书管理:添加、编辑、删除、分页、根据名称编号查询、查看图书详情; 学生信息管理:添加、编辑、删除、分页、根据学号姓名查询; 借阅记录查询:分页,根据学号姓名图书编号书名查询...; 还书:分页,根据学号,图书编号还书; 借书:分页,根据学号,图书编号借书; 管理员管理:添加、编辑、删除、分页、根据名称编号查询; 系统设置:编辑,设置最多借阅天数本数 。

    1.4K00

    php网站挂马,转 :php 网站挂马检查

    php后门木马常用的函数大致上可分为四种类型: 1. 执行系统命令: system, passthru, shell_exec, exec, popen, proc_open 2....hellow word” /data/www/ 这样就能搜索出来 文件中包含关键词的文件 –color是关键词标红 -i是不区分大小写 -r是包含子目录的搜索 -d skip忽略子目录 可以用以上命令查找网站项目里的带有挂马的文件...然后用stat查看这个木马文件的修改时间,最后去寻找WEB日志,找出木马从哪里进来的 五: 实用查找PHP木马命令: 查找PHP木马 # find ./ -name “*.php” |xargs egrep...find -mtime -1 -type f -name \*.php 1 # find -mtime -1 -type f -name \*.php 修改网站的权限 # find -type.../ -name “*.php” |xargs grep “passthru” |more 还有查看access.log 当然前提是你网站的所有php文件不是很多的情况下 一句话查找PHP木马 # find

    24.3K10

    使用PHP搭建Web版Docker管理系统实践

    一、背景 团队中使用容器比较频繁,但并不是所有人都可以登陆服务器去执行命令,但是又需要用到docker,所以有一个需求通过web来管理docker,而其他语言并不怎么熟悉,后期维护成本比较高,所以笔者采用...PHP来管理容器。...在技术调研阶段,笔者一开始想的是用php的system来执行docker命令,后来查找了相关资料发现,原来docker本身提供了一套API来管理它,因此倒省了很多事情。...所开发的docker管理系统,目前支持持批量删除镜像和容器、 镜像创建、镜像标签修改、镜像history与inspect查看; 以及支持容器中的常规操作,比如重启、暂停等;支持容器的重命名、进程查看、容器内文件系统的改变以及...fastcgi_script_name; include fastcgi_params; } } 笔者增加了一个主机后,还需要将域名解析到本地,所以增加一个本地host记录,mac系统中存放于

    2.2K20

    智能小区管理系统_php导航网源码

    智慧小区智慧物业管理系统一体化解决方案 传统物业在管理上不仅成本高,服务质量也很难有所保障。...现在很多小区都安装了智能物业管理系统,它将信息手段与现代物业管理工作相结合,帮助物业管理团队及时响应客户需求,降低运营成本,提升服务品质。...办公管理 对整栋大楼的照明、空调、遮阳等用电设备进行监测,采用集中控制与分区域控制相结合的方式,提高管理效能。并通过智能会议实现对办公以及公共区域设备的高效管控以及区域环境的智能调节。...数据管理 将物业人、事、物、财数据进行全面整合与管理,通过可视化数据管理表格,进行层级化管理展示,为不同的管理角色提供不同维度以及需求的数据分析,助力物业运营管理。...智能物业平台提供了多种人口数据采集方式,社区居委会干部、物业工作人员、楼门长都可以随时通过APP或者PC录入人口信息;还和小区智能门禁系统、区域实有人口库、运营商活动人口等系统进行了对接,实时接入这些数据

    3.1K20
    领券